2013 Sun Bowl
The 2013 Sun Bowl was an American college football bowl game that was played on December 31, 2013, at Sun Bowl Stadium in El Paso, Texas. In this 80th edition of the Sun Bowl, the 2013 [UCLA Bruins football team|UCLA Bruins] of the Pac-12 Conference met the 2013 [Virginia Tech Hokies football team|Virginia Tech Hokies] of the Atlantic Coast Conference. The game started at 12:00 noon MST, and was televised on CBS and heard on the Sports [USA Radio Network]. It was one of the 2013–14 bowl games that concluded the 2013 [NCAA Division I FBS football season|2013 FBS football season]. The game was sponsored by the Hyundai Motor Company and was officially known as the Hyundai Sun Bowl. UCLA defeated Virginia Tech 42-12 for the Sun Bowl Championship.
Teams
UCLA finished the regular season with a record of 9–3. Virginia Tech was 8–4.UCLA
The UCLA Bruins finished the season tied for second place in the South Division of Pac-12 Conference. They missed going to the Pac-12 championship game for the third time in a row when they lost the November 23, 2013 game to Arizona State. This is the fourth appearance in the Sun Bowl for UCLA.Offensively, the team is led in rushing by Brett Hundley and Paul Perkins, Hundley in passing, and Shaquelle Evans in receiving. Anthony Barr, who has 10 sacks for 66 sack yards, and Eric Kendricks, who has 105 tackles, lead the defense.
